DFA, PHL Embassy urged to probe death of Super Tekla’s sister in Kuwait


Pro-OFW group Blas F. Ople Policy Center (BOFC) on Wednesday called on the government to look into the death of Kapuso comedian Romeo "Super Tekla" Librada's sister in Kuwait.

"We call on the DFA (Department of Foreign Affairs) to instruct our embassy in Kuwait to immediately request for an investigation into the alleged suicide case," BOFC chief Susan Ople told GMA News Online.

"The OFW's family deserves to know the truth."

Ople issued the statement after Librada, in a Facebook post, appeals for government help in determining what really happened to his sister, an OFW in Kuwait.

 

"Considering how much laughter Super Tekla brings to thousands of OFWs through his shows, it's time that our government agencies lend him and his grieving family comfort and support including legal assistance, when called for," Ople said.

Librada said their family would accept it if investigation shows his sister really committed suicide.

"Ngayon po, kung siya naman po talaga ay nagpakamatay, tatanggapin po namin 'yan, pero please, kailangan po namin na matulungan kami ng ating Embassy at ng ating gobyerno para matingnan at mabigyan ng agarang aksyon ang pagkamatay ng kapatid ko sa Kuwait," he said.

He hopes the Embassy will probe his sister's case and that of other abused OFWs to prevent further deaths or cases where deaths are made to look like suicides. —KBK, GMA News
